Plant id anyone
Any ideas on this plant from Ecuador apparently an 8ft inflorescense on the floor nearby so its a Puya right?

Re: Plant id anyone
Certainly looks like a Puya, Kev. Doesn't resemble any that are in the loop so that just leaves a couple of hundred other possibilities! Tom Hart-Dyke has a collection of something like 150 from seed he collected in habitat and most don't have names, just location data.

Re: Plant id anyone
There is a different brom in circulation - Dyckia 'Britannia' - that has a similar look to this one and may be hardy. Certainly smaller and more easily managed.
